Transaction 96faebeb72d57fa57a824cc47f3dc70b60cf8f85265ff241fde61cb8213a8c9d

1 Input
2 Outputs
  • 96faebeb72d57fa57a824cc47f3dc70b60cf8f85265ff241fde61cb8213a8c9d:0
  • value  8550000
    address  131aEJyywaK8c1T3iiEBCKgqCGnAc2Wru8
  • 96faebeb72d57fa57a824cc47f3dc70b60cf8f85265ff241fde61cb8213a8c9d:1
  • value  67411267
    address  1DEwNXnf6mc2Nrz8Mxt3NEA1qCvocSrLTd